Honda Performance Development Names David Salters President
SANTA CLARITA, Calif., Sept. 30, 2020 /PRNewswire/ --Honda Performance Development (HPD), which leads all Honda and Acura high-performance racing programs in North America, today announced that David Salters will become the seventh president in its history, succeeding Ted Klaus, who will retire from HPD, effective Dec. 1, after a 30-year career with Honda.

- Klaus, who became president of HPD in April 2019, joined Honda in 1990 at Honda R&D Americas, Inc. in Ohio, where the company has a full-fledged product development center.
- Honda Performance Development, Inc. (HPD), has a rich heritage creating, manufacturing, and supporting Honda Racing and Acura Motorsports customers since 1993.
- HPD specializes in the design and development of race engines, chassis and performance parts, as well as technical and race support.
